The event is open to all veterans and service members in surrounding communities, at neighboring colleges and universities, and at Western. Veterans, employers, public and private organizations and community leaders will network to bring awareness to the value of hiring veterans. Employers on hand will be seeking to fill vacancies and internships, and will offer assistance in preparing for employment. Professionals from various organizations and agencies will be available to provide direct services to veterans and service members. The U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s Mobile Vet Center will be located just behind the Union. Throughout the afternoon, there will be panel discussions with veterans who will share their experiences associated with employment at Western. Another panel made up of student veteran alumni who have successfully transitioned into the workforce will provide information and suggestions from their experiences. Veterans and service members will also be able to connect with the Career Development Center for assistance in translation of skills, resume writing, interviewing techniques, etc. The event is the first of its kind in which the Western Illinois University Veterans Resource Center, Office of Equal Opportunity, and Office of Human Resources are partnering together to enhance employment opportunities for veterans and service members throughout the area.
